Показать сообщение отдельно
Старый 18.07.2002, 15:26
Nob вне форума Посмотреть профиль Отправить личное сообщение для Nob Найти все сообщения от Nob
  № 1  
Nob

Регистрация: Aug 2001
Адрес: St Petersburg
Сообщений: 65
По умолчанию Preloader для внешнего swf

Всем привет!

Понимаю, что эта тема уже всех достала, но ...
Казалось бы все просто - из главного мува, в нужный момент загружается внешний (-> _level1).
Поскольку таких внешних довольно много, сделан внешний preloader в виде клипа в главном муве и помещен в кадр, следующий после вызова loadMovie. Далее, лишний код опущен.

main movie, frame 1

loadMovie("URL",1);

onClipEvent (load) {
this.total = _level1.getBytesTotal();
this.lbw=this.lb._width;
this.pt=0+"%";
}

onClipEvent (enterFrame) {
loaded = _level1.getBytesLoaded();
if (loaded <> total) {
this.pcnt=loaded/total*100;
this.lb._width = this.lbw*(pcnt/100);
_root.gotoAndPlay(2);
}
}

И... естественно, ничего не тянет - blink only. Может, подскажете, в чем дело?

Заранее, спасибо